The Hittites called it \u201cHapanuva,\u201d the Romans and Byzantines referred to it as \u201cAkroinon,\u201d and from the Seljuk period onward, the city became known as \u201cKarahis\u00e2r \u0131 S\u00e2hib.\u201d The Hittite, Phrygian, Lydian, Persian, Macedonian, Pergamon, Seljuk and Ottoman eras all form the background of today\u2019s culinary culture.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Another reason Afyon\u2019s dishes and cuisine are so diverse is its geography. An economy based on agriculture and animal husbandry, wheat fields, wetlands suitable for buffalo breeding, and a climate favorable to poppy cultivation have enriched the city\u2019s table with dough-based dishes, meat, vegetables, and desserts. In Afyon cuisine alone, 22 eggplant-based dishes have been identified; in total, there are more than 100 varieties.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-text-color has-alpha-channel-opacity has-background is-style-wide\" style=\"background-color:#ebebeb;color:#ebebeb\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Afyon\u2019s four signatures: Sausage, kaymak, lokum (Turkish delight) and ekmek kaday\u0131f\u0131 (bread pudding dessert)<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large td-caption-align-https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/02\/iStock-924032386.jpg\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"683\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-sausage-eggs-1024x683.jpg\" alt=\"Afyon sausage and fried eggs cooked in a pan\" class=\"wp-image-62993\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-sausage-eggs-1024x683.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-sausage-eggs-300x200.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-sausage-eggs-150x100.jpg 150w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-sausage-eggs-768x512.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-sausage-eggs-630x420.jpg 630w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-sausage-eggs-696x464.jpg 696w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-sausage-eggs-1068x712.jpg 1068w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-sausage-eggs.jpg 1084w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Afyon sausage and fried eggs cooked in a pan<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>When asked what to eat in Afyon, the first four items that come to mind all carry a geographical indication: Afyon sausage, Afyon kaymak, Afyon lokum with kaymak, and ekmek kaday\u0131f\u0131 dessert with kaymak. When Afyon pastrami, potato home bread, the sour cherry of the \u00c7ay district, and \u015euhut ke\u015fkek are added, the city\u2019s eight geographically registered products are complete. Here it is, the famous Afyon dishes list!<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Afyon sausage is one of the fermented meat products consumed by Turks since Central Asia, alongside pastrami and kavurma. This flavor, closely associated with the city, is produced at an average of about 20,000 tons annually. The most suitable production period is October and November. Made from small cuts of meat not suitable for pastrami or from beef, the sausage is mixed with salt and spices, stuffed into natural or artificial casings, then left to rest and dried in natural or controlled environments. The city even has a sausage version of d\u00f6ner: Sausage d\u00f6ner is thinly sliced with a special machine, cooked in butter, and served either wrapped in lavash or in bread. A skillet of fried eggs or a bowl of white beans, paired with authentic Afyon sausage, is considered a classic combination.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Afyon kaymak is made from buffalo milk. Feeding the buffaloes in the city poppy seed pulp significantly alters the fat content and aroma of the milk. In the traditional method, the cream is left to rest for a day in special copper pots that are wide at the bottom and narrow at the top, then reheated. In other words, a double-cooking process is used. After a 12-hour process, a velvety clotted cream with an approximate fat content of 60 percent emerges.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Afyon lokum is the Afyon version of the dessert, whose Ottoman name, \u201crahat ul hulk\u00fcm,\u201d means \u201ccomforting the throat.\u201d Known in Anatolia since the 15th century, it took its present form after refined sugar and starch arrived in the country in the 17th century. In the 18th century, an English traveler introduced it to Europe as \u201cTurkish Delight.\u201d The distinguishing feature of the Afyon version is that it is kneaded with buffalo clotted cream. A dark sugar syrup is whipped until it turns white, then clotted cream and vanilla are added, and the mixture is kneaded for a long time. There are dozens of varieties, including nut-filled, fruity, pistachio, and double-roasted versions. The delight&#8217;s popularity was also shaped by travelers on the Antalya, \u0130zmir, and Bodrum routes who stopped in Afyon.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large td-caption-align-https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/02\/iStock-924032386.jpg\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"678\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/ekmek-kadayifi-with-kaymak-1024x678.jpg\" alt=\"Traditional Afyon ekmek kaday\u0131f\u0131 dessert filled with kaymak and topped with pistachios\" class=\"wp-image-62996\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/ekmek-kadayifi-with-kaymak-1024x678.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/ekmek-kadayifi-with-kaymak-300x199.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/ekmek-kadayifi-with-kaymak-150x99.jpg 150w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/ekmek-kadayifi-with-kaymak-768x509.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/ekmek-kadayifi-with-kaymak-634x420.jpg 634w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/ekmek-kadayifi-with-kaymak-696x461.jpg 696w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/ekmek-kadayifi-with-kaymak-1068x707.jpg 1068w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/ekmek-kadayifi-with-kaymak.jpg 1084w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Traditional Afyon ekmek kaday\u0131f\u0131 dessert filled with kaymak and topped with pistachios<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>Ekmek kaday\u0131f\u0131 with kaymak is one of the city\u2019s best-known desserts. A slice of buffalo kaymak is placed on top of ekmek kaday\u0131f\u0131 soaked in syrup. A sour cherry version, prepared with the geographically indicated cherries from the \u00c7ay district, is also widely enjoyed.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-text-color Almost all dishes served at weddings, holidays, and charity meals fall into these two categories.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u00c7ullama meatballs are a dish commonly served at Afyon weddings. Meatballs made with ground meat, fine bulgur, and eggs are shaped into round balls, then coated in a mixture of flour, egg, and yogurt before being fried in hot oil. Because the preparation is demanding, it requires real skill. They are generally served over mashed potatoes with plenty of sauce. Firm on the first bite, the meatballs soften in the yogurt sauce.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Pa\u00e7\u0131k is a dish named after lamb trotters, \u201cpa\u00e7a\u201d in Turkish. It is cooked for about 2.5 hours and enriched with crushed Afyon bread, garlic, yogurt, and butter. It is commonly served during holidays, weddings, and other important occasions. Its close relative, p\u00f6\u00e7 soup, is made by slowly boiling and shredding meat from a calf&#8217;s tailbone. Locals believe it has natural antibiotic properties, and it is sought after throughout all four seasons.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Z\u00fcrbiye is a dish made with only two ingredients: cubed beef and pearl onions. After the meat is cooked until tender, its broth is separated; the pearl onions are boiled in a separate pot, drained, and then combined with the meat before topping it with a tomato paste-based sauce. It is a hearty dish, especially popular in winter, and is also known as onion stew.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Afyon kebab is a type of kebab in which lamb is cooked for long hours in its own fat, with the spices added only at the final stage. Ramadan kebab and duvakl\u0131 hindi (veiled turkey), are dishes more commonly associated with special occasions.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-text-color has-alpha-channel-opacity has-background is-style-wide\" style=\"background-color:#ebebeb;color:#ebebeb\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Eggplant pastry, ilibada dolma and poppy seed pastries<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image size-large td-caption-align-https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2020\/02\/iStock-924032386.jpg\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"1024\" height=\"674\" src=\"https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-agzi-acik-pastry-1024x674.jpg\" alt=\"Traditional a\u011fz\u0131 a\u00e7\u0131k (open-faced) pastry with a meat filling unique to the Afyon region\" class=\"wp-image-63000\" srcset=\"https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-agzi-acik-pastry-1024x674.jpg 1024w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-agzi-acik-pastry-300x197.jpg 300w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-agzi-acik-pastry-150x99.jpg 150w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-agzi-acik-pastry-768x505.jpg 768w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-agzi-acik-pastry-639x420.jpg 639w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-agzi-acik-pastry-696x458.jpg 696w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-agzi-acik-pastry-1068x702.jpg 1068w, https:\/\/blog.turkishairlines.com\/wp-content\/uploads\/2026\/05\/afyon-agzi-acik-pastry.jpg 1084w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 1024px) 100vw, 1024px\" \/><figcaption class=\"wp-element-caption\">Traditional a\u011fz\u0131 a\u00e7\u0131k (open-faced) pastry with a meat filling unique to the Afyon region<\/figcaption><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<p>Next on our list of what to eat in Afyon is eggplant. In Afyon, people traditionally call eggplant \u201cbad\u0131lcan,\u201d and they make 22 different dishes from it. The best known is eggplant pastry, locally called bad\u0131lcan b\u00f6re\u011fi. Thin slices of eggplant are wrapped around a filling of ground meat, coated with a yogurt-and-egg mixture, then fried. It may look like a pastry, but its flavor is entirely unique.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u0130libada dolma is another Afyon specialty. It takes its name from the labada leaves. The leaves, filled with fine bulgur, are folded into triangular, amulet-like shapes. Because the local people embraced this herb as part of their culinary identity, they also shaped the dish\u2019s name in their own way. S\u0131rt dolma and d\u00fc\u011f\u00fcl\u00fc yaprak dolma are well-known dishes made with labada. Sour okra is also a common dish in Afyon\u2019s vegetable cuisine.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>Poppy seed takes center stage in pastries. Afyon\u2019s poppy seed b\u00fckme is a layered dough pastry made with green lentils, parsley, crushed poppy seeds, and oil. The pastry known as a\u011fz\u0131 a\u00e7\u0131k, filled with ground meat and garlic, is served hot. Other variations appear under names such as ocak b\u00fckmesi, katmer, c\u0131zd\u0131rma and \u00f6\u011fme. Poppy seed pita bread is enjoyed both plain with tea and at breakfast.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-text-color has-alpha-channel-opacity has-background is-style-wide\" style=\"background-color:#ebebeb;color:#ebebeb\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Traditional S\u0131ra meal and \u015euhut Ke\u015fkek<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p>One of the most striking culinary traditions of Afyonkarahisar is the s\u0131ra meal (communal feast). Served at large communal tables for 10 to 12 people, the feast can include anywhere from 10 to 40 dishes, depending on the nature of the gathering. It has two main categories: \u201cpilaf set\u201d and \u201cs\u0131ra meal.\u201d The pilaf set includes rice soup, Uzbek pilaf, compote, tray pastry, semolina halva, and okra. The s\u0131ra meal, on the other hand, brings together rice soup, whole meat, musakka (eggplant and minced meat casserole), milk pudding, trotter stew, baklava, okra, green beans, and fruit on the same table.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>\u015euhut ke\u015fkek is a geographically indicated version of ke\u015fkek (a traditional slow-cooked wheat and meat dish). In Afyon, another type of ke\u015fkek is prepared with cubed meat and enriched with chickpeas, mint, butter, and tomato paste; this version differs from ke\u015fkek dishes in other regions because it uses cubed meat. Wheat, bone-in meat, and chickpeas are placed in a clay pot and left in the oven overnight, cooking slowly over low heat until morning, when the dish is served at the table.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<hr class=\"wp-block-separator has-text-color has-alpha-channel-opacity has-background is-style-wide\" style=\"background-color:#ebebeb;color:#ebebeb\"\/>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Practical flavor routes: Discovering Afyon, step by step<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Day one: City center and classic flavors<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Start the day with Afyon\u2019s most famous breakfast duo: Authentic Afyon sausage sizzling in the pan and fried eggs. In Afyonkarahisar, it is often served at gatherings, celebrations, and condolence meals.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><b>Why was Afyonkarahisar selected as a UNESCO gastronomy city?<\/b><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Afyonkarahisar was accepted into the UNESCO Creative Cities Network in the field of gastronomy in 2019, becoming the third city in T\u00fcrkiye to receive this title, after Gaziantep and Hatay. More than 100 varieties of dishes, eight geographically indicated products, distinctive production techniques, especially for buffalo kaymak and sausage, and table rituals such as the s\u0131ra meal played an important role in this recognition.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><b>What are the must try flavors in Afyon cuisine?<\/b><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Buffalo kaymak, authentic Afyon sausage, especially with fried eggs, ekmek kaday\u0131f\u0131 dessert with kaymak, the sour cherry version prepared with \u00c7ay cherries, Afyon Turkish delight with kaymak, \u00e7ullama meatballs, pa\u00e7\u0131k, z\u00fcrbiye, eggplant pastry and poppy seed b\u00fckme are among the standout flavors.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><b>What makes Afyon kaymak special?<\/b><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Two details are decisive. The first is that buffaloes in the city are fed with poppy seed pulp, which changes the fat content and aroma of the milk. The second is the double-cooking method: The clotted cream is rested and reheated in special copper pots over a process lasting approximately 12 hours, reaching a fat content of around 60 percent.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><b>How is Afyon sausage different from other sausages?<\/b><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Afyon sausage is a geographically indicated product, and the highest-quality production period is from October to November. It is shaped by the balance of spices and by traditional resting and drying methods. The city produces an average of 20,000 tons of sausage annually; there is also a version called sausage d\u00f6ner, in which thin slices are cooked in butter and served wrapped in lavash bread.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><b>How many geographically indicated products does Afyon have?<\/b><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>Afyonkarahisar has eight geographically indicated products: Afyon sausage, Afyon kaymak, Afyon lokum with kaymak, ekmek kaday\u0131f\u0131 dessert with kaymak, Afyon pastrami, home-baked potato bread, \u00c7ay sour cherries, and \u015euhut ke\u015fkek.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><b>What is the s\u0131ra meal, and how is it served?<\/b><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p>The s\u0131ra meal is a traditional communal feast served at tables for 10 to 12 people, with 10 to 40 dishes presented in a specific order depending on the nature of the gathering.
